Excavation benefits and long-term impact:
Excavation is one of the most important early steps in any construction or landscaping project, and its benefits go far beyond simply moving soil. When done professionally, excavation sets the foundation for long-term safety, stability, and structural strength. One of the biggest advantages is precision. Skilled excavators know how to assess ground conditions, remove unwanted materials, and shape the land so that buildings, drainage systems, pipes, and foundations can sit securely for decades.
A major long-term impact of proper excavation is structural integrity. Buildings last longer and face fewer settlement issues when the ground is correctly prepared. Poor excavation can lead to cracks, water leakage, uneven floors, or even foundation failure.

Another benefit is the ability to identify and remove hazards. Excavation uncovers hidden issues such as old pipes, rocks, unstable soil, roots, or debris that could cause problems later. Addressing these early ensures smoother construction and long-term reliability.
